About this role
Wat zijn jouw verantwoordelijkheden? Als Senior Angular Developer word je dé drijvende kracht achter de frontend van innovatieve softwareoplossingen die gebruikt worden in moderne treinomgevingen. Je werkt nauw samen met backend ( Java ) developers, embedded engineers, QA en architecten om intuïtieve, performante en onderhoudbare applicaties te bouwen. Jouw verantwoordelijkheden bestaan onder andere uit: Ontwerpen, ontwikkelen en optimaliseren van moderne Angular -applicaties. Vertalen van functionele noden naar gebruiksvriendelijke interfaces. Mee nadenken over frontend architectuur, performantie en schaalbaarheid. Integreren van frontend applicaties met Java backend services en REST API's . Samenwerken met backend-, embedded- en QA-teams om end-to-end oplossingen te realiseren. Uitvoeren van code reviews en bijdragen aan de verdere verbetering van development standaarden. Actief meedenken over nieuwe technologieën en innovatieve oplossingen. Je werkt voornamelijk met: Angular | TypeScript | JavaScript | HTML5 | CSS | Java | Spring Boot | REST API's | Docker | Linux | Git | Jenkins | CI/CD | Keycloak Ben jij diegenen die we zoeken? Je hebt een Bachelor of Master binnen IT of bent gelijkwaardig door ervaring. Je hebt minstens 5 jaar of meer professionele ervaring met Angular development. Je hebt een uitstekende kennis van TypeScript, JavaScript, HTML en CSS. Je voelt je thuis in moderne frontend architecturen en component-based development. Je hebt ervaring met REST API's en werkt vlot samen met backend developers. Kennis van Java en Spring Boot is mooi meegenomen, maar de focus van jouw rol ligt voornamelijk op frontend development. Ervaring met Docker, Linux, Git en CI/CD is een plus. Je houdt van kwalitatieve, onderhoudbare en performante code. Je bent communicatief sterk en werkt graag samen binnen een multidisciplinair team. Je beheerst zowel het Nederlands als het Engels zeer goed.